Analysis

Turkmenistan recorded 1.10 billion SDR for reserves excluding gold in 1999. That is the highest value across all 7 years on record.

That represents a change of up 12.8% on the previous year and up 89.5% over ten years.

That places Turkmenistan 139th out of 194 countries with data for 1999, putting it in the middle of the range.
